My build is now complete. As it runs, I can faintly hear a sort of howl-ish sound coming from the case. I can't figure out which of the fans is doing it, but its a bit annoying nonetheless.

Is this a normal thing for desktops?
 
Probably a bad fan, need to figure out which one and replace it. I've got to replace one in my 912.
 
The fans (They're blue LED fans) are also much brighter about 2 seconds or so after I hit the power button than they are during normal operation. Thats not anything to worry about, is it?
 
Probably because at the moment of startup there is a surge of power. I wouldn't think that would be an issue.
 
Probably because at the moment of startup there is a surge of power. I wouldn't think that would be an issue.

If those fans are connected to the motherboard and controlled through that they're probably just running at full throttle until the fan controller on the board is booted and functioning. Check your PSU, they sometimes can make weird sounds too. It's probably a fan though.

I'm now fairly certain that the noise is coming from the CPU cooler, as I used SpeedFan to disable all the other fans. After disabling the cooler (or at least letting it as low as the program would let me), the noise went away. Should I return the CPU cooler? I've had it less than 30 days.

None of the other fans in my case, no matter how big or small or for what purpose or speed setting, make any similar noises to this one.
